What You Learn Through AWS Training
A well-designed aws practitioner course lays the groundwork for understanding the architectural concepts that make cloud systems so powerful. Through interactive lessons, real-world examples, and practical exercises, learners gain an in-depth understanding of:
- Core AWS Services: Compute services like EC2, storage options such as S3, and networking fundamentals that form the backbone of AWS.
- Security and Compliance: How AWS ensures secure environments through shared responsibility, encryption, and access management.
- Cloud Economics: The cost advantages of cloud computing, including pricing models and cost optimization techniques.
- Architecture Design Principles: Understanding scalability, elasticity, fault tolerance, and disaster recovery to design reliable systems.
- Deployment and Monitoring: The basics of deploying applications, monitoring performance, and automating routine tasks using AWS tools.
By the end of the training, participants not only understand how AWS components work individually but also how they integrate to form efficient, scalable, and secure cloud architectures.

Preparing for Certification and Beyond
The AWS Cloud Practitioner Certification is widely recognized as an entry point into the cloud industry. It validates your understanding of AWS concepts, cloud architecture, pricing, and support models. Preparing for this certification through a reputable online program equips you with both the theoretical and practical knowledge required to pass the exam and apply these concepts professionally.
Courses designed around this certification provide not just study material but also practice exercises, assessments, and guided labs. These hands-on experiences help learners develop real-world confidence—something that reading or passive learning cannot provide.
Furthermore, the AWS Certified Cloud Practitioner course acts as a stepping stone toward advanced certifications like AWS Solutions Architect or DevOps Engineer. The foundational understanding you gain makes it easier to specialize later, enabling career growth in cloud engineering, architecture, or cloud consulting roles.
